**TICKET: Telemetry compressor can't reach keys — vault locked itself again**

Hey on-call — the Pylera telemetry compressor is shipping payloads uncompressed because the signing vault locked after the nightly restart. Ingest costs are climbing fast, so don't let this sit. Unseal the vault on the batcher host, confirm zstd kicks back in, and watch payload sizes drop. The unseal step wants the recovery passphrase, added just below.

vault phrase of yaguf-hahaf = druath-holix

# Log sampling for the Wrennet notification service
# This service emits roughly 40k log lines per minute at peak, so we
# sample INFO at 5% and keep WARN/ERROR at 100%. If support needs full
# traces for an incident, flip sample_rate to 1.0 for no more than one
# hour — the sink fills quickly. Sampled logs are written to the store below.

replica DSN, yadup-hahig: mongodb://gilys_svc:Mx@db-5f8f.norvasoft.internal:5432/eliion

### Localized dates, finally

This PR moves Pennyvale's date rendering off the hardcoded `MM/DD` mess and onto locale-aware formatting via the Tandem i18n lib. Covers 14 locales so far; RTL ones come next sprint. Formatting is cached per-session so there's no perf hit. Cache sizing and refresh cadence values we're shipping with are listed here.

tuning table, kawep-tawif:
CAPS = {
    "olidor": 80,
    "belion": 7,
    "quenys": 225,
    "druox": 839,
    "fraath": 482,
}

For the release manager: if GC pauses on the Matchwell matcher exceed the pairing deadline, operators may be auto-logged-out of the tuning console mid-incident, leaving the account in a locked state. Do not create a fresh operator account; that resets the heap-tuning history we need for the post-incident review. Instead, run the recovery flow from the Dunmere bastion and reclaim the original account. The flow requires the standing recovery passphrase, recorded immediately below this fragment.

vault phrase of kahip-tajog = wenath-ralax